CWU Chamber Choir: Esenvalds - “Stars” in the León Cathedral

  • December 22, 2015

Thanks to the efforts of Spanish Honorary Consul Luis Fernando Esteban, CWU's 31-voice Chamber Choir and conductor Gary Weidenaar, director of Choral Studies, were invited to León, Spain, where they performed a concert in the magnificent Santa María de León Cathedral, also called The House of Light. The visit took place during a tour of Spain, where the Chamber Choir took part in the prestigious 47th Annual Tolosa International Choir Competition.
